11 hours ago, DVR said:

Hi Guys, I am applying 887 next month. You recon I should contact an agent, probably the one I got my help with 489 ? But I think if you have fulfilled your residency/working requirements, it won't make any difference ? my child was born outside of Australian last year and I applied 489 subsequent by myself. What do you think ? Please advise ?  

We applied everything ourselves. From 489, subsequent twice as both bubs was born after our 489 was granted, both born outside Australia. Then 887 also by ourselves. It's up to you if your are confident doing it yourself as it is very straight forward. Mostly personal information.
